I have a 2019 SLT Yukon that is really disappointing me! At slower speeds, I here a rumbling from the front that occurs when I cross over minor bumps. Hear it almost constantly when on gravel streets or roads.
The dealer has tried to correct it without luck. Changed out tires and changed rear shocks!

Am I the only one with this issue? What have you done to correct it? Thanks for any and all comments.

Lots of comments about "booming" sounds in these and our Tahoe does this to some extent. I think it's mainly due to the thin steel in the top and lack of bracing. That top is like a big bass drum, really flexes.
